The Importance of Automation in Agile Development
Automation testing supports agile development by:
Accelerating testing cycles: Faster test execution reduces release delays.
Enhancing test reliability: Automation ensures consistent and repeatable results.
Enabling continuous testing: CI/CD pipelines rely on automation for early defect detection.
Reducing manual effort: QA teams can focus on exploratory and usability testing.

Key Automation Strategies for Agile Teams
1. Implementing a Robust Test Automation Framework
A strong test automation framework should:
Be modular and reusable to minimize maintenance costs.
Support multiple test types, including unit, integration, and regression testing.
Integrate with CI/CD pipelines for continuous testing.
2. Choosing the Right Automation Tools
Selecting the right tools is essential for automation success. Popular tools include:
Selenium – Web application testing.
Appium – Mobile application automation.
Cypress – Reliable front-end testing.
JMeter – Performance and load testing.
Postman – API automation testing.

3. Adopting Shift-Left Testing
Shift-left testing ensures defects are detected early in the development process. This strategy includes:
Writing automated tests at the unit and component levels.
Running continuous tests throughout the development cycle.
Encouraging collaboration between developers and testers.
4. Ensuring Scalable and Maintainable Test Scripts
To maintain long-term automation success, test scripts should:
Be designed with reusability and scalability in mind.
Follow best practices for script maintenance and version control.
Use self-healing test automation to reduce flaky test failures.
5. Continuous Monitoring and Improvement
Effective automation requires regular assessment and optimization. Agile teams should:
Monitor test execution results for patterns and failures.
Optimize test scripts and frameworks based on project requirements.
Leverage analytics to improve test coverage and efficiency.
